**Capacity note — Brindlewick notification fan-out.** Fan-out workers hit backpressure when a single broadcast exceeds roughly 40k recipients; the queue depth alarm fires well before delivery actually degrades, so expect noisy pages during campaign sends. We've resized the worker pool and raised the shed threshold to match observed throughput on the Harlow cluster. If you're tuning during an incident, start from the current constants shown here.

constants for yaduf-fahag:
BUDGETS = {
    "kelix": 528,
    "briwyn": 734,
}

# Env file for the Lanternfold image cache service.
# On-call: this build includes the fix for the leak where
# evicted thumbnails stayed referenced by the preview worker.
# Watch RSS on startup; if it climbs past 2 GB within an hour,
# restart the worker pool and page the cache owner per the runbook.
# Keep CACHE_HARD_LIMIT_MB at 1536 until the fix is verified in prod.
# The cache reports eviction metrics to the stats collector,
# which requires the credential set on the next line:

secret setting of tajof-bahif: COURIER_KEY3=65d

## KioskCare Watchdog — Onboarding Notes

The Ferndale kiosk app runs under a watchdog daemon that restarts the UI if it misses three heartbeat pings in 45 seconds. Maintainers should never disable the watchdog in production; instead, raise the heartbeat interval via the ops console. Watchdog updates ship as signed packages, and kiosks reject unsigned binaries outright. When preparing a watchdog release, build the package, run the soak test overnight, then sign it with the key below.

deploy key for kagup-bawig: bky9_ZMq28eTw9

## Step 4: Point your plugin at the new audit-log viewer

The old Ledgerlight viewer API is gone in v3 — no more polling the events endpoint. Your plugin should now subscribe to the viewer's stream interface, which pushes entries as they're written. Pagination tokens carry over unchanged, thankfully. Before wiring anything up, update your plugin's viewer settings to match the following.

deployment values, yageg-hahig:
WENAEL_HOST=wenael.tolvaqlabs.internal
WENAEL_PORT=4000